Our first time at Lou Malnati's Pizzeria! This Chicago-based pizza chain is known for its Chicago-style deep-dish pizza. Unlike traditional pizzas, Chicago-style pizza is layered with cheese first, followed by toppings, and then the tomato sauce on top. The crust is thick and buttery, rising up the sides of the pan, creating a deep well for the toppings. We chose the Malnati's Classic topped with Italian sausage, vine-ripened tomatoes, and grilled onions. My wife tried the bow tie pasta with meat sauce and a side Caesar salad, part of their $9.95 lunch specials. They also have a $5.00 happy hour from 3-5:30 PM M-F, which includes individual size pizzas, drink specials, and appetizers.
